Celine, matriarch to a family of witches, had finally twisted enough arms to get them all to agree to holiday together in the mountains. Little did she know that shifter wolves resided there, and the consequences that would bring for her family. It wasn’t even Spring and yet mating was in the air.
Dane thought he’d seen everything, but nothing could prepare him for the sight of five witches rolling into town. His brothers wouldn’t be best pleased, especially the alpha, Scott, and he’d tried to warn the wicked witches off, but they hadn’t listened. Now the fur was really about to fly as mates found mates, and wooing was the order of the day.
Witches, wolves, and an unholy Vampire are about to get the shock of their lives as the normally quiet and peaceful mountain range becomes the battleground between the sexes, and species.
